Funding of the Rose Foundation
The funding from the Rose Foundation particularly supports the southern part of Lübeck and other projects in Lübeck in the areas of nature conservation, local heritage preservation, culture, youth and elderly care, as well as health-related sports. Ongoing funding opportunities.

Grant criteria
Funding objective
The goal is to support projects that benefit the rural southern Lübeck area and the entire city of Lübeck, particularly in the fields of nature conservation, landscape management, local heritage preservation, cultural purposes, youth and elderly care, as well as health-related sports.
Eligible to apply
- Non-profit Organizations
Funding requirements
- Funding for peripheral and rural districts
- Projects in the areas of nature conservation, landscape management, local history, cultural purposes, youth and elderly care, health-related sports
- Location Lübeck or southern Lübeck
Documents required for application
- Completed form
- Signed paper copy
Description
The Rose Foundation is committed to the living environment of Lübeck, focusing primarily on the rural southern area while keeping the entire city district in view. With a clear emphasis on projects in the fields of nature conservation, landscape and heritage preservation, cultural activities, youth and elderly care, as well as health-related sports, a broad range of social initiatives is supported. The funding is provided as a grant and is continuously available. The funding is exclusively directed at non-profit organizations engaged in the aforementioned fields of application. Projects rooted in nature conservation, landscape management, and local history that also pursue cultural purposes, youth and elderly support, or health-related sports can benefit from this support. Participating organizations must submit a completed form along with a signed paper copy when applying.
